asked 02/09/20A person drives 390 Miles on a stretch of road. Half the distance is driven traveling 5 mph below the speed limit, and half the distance is driven 5 mph above the speed limit. If the time spent traveling at the slower speed exceeds the time spent traveling at the faster speed by 24 minutes, find the speed limit.
195/(r-5) = 195/(r+5) + 24/60 (Remember the car speed is in mph; you need to convert the 24 minutes to hours).
Clear fractions: 195(r+5) = 195(r-5) + (2/5)(r2 -25)
1950 = (2/5)(r2 - 25)
1960 = (2/5)r2
